Adsense is better but you will have to deal with their false negatives with Invalid Web Traffic violations. It is better to use a Google Partner like Freestar for Google Ads, they have a tool to fix Invalid Traffic issues. Other companies like Monetizemore will charge you for fixing Invalid Traffic: https://www.monetizemore.com/solutions/traffic-cop/. Adsense has the potential to earn more but it is too stressful. Nothing is free. All Ad networks take a percentage of your earnings. Freestar does not charge you for Invalid Traffic management. The Google Ads I provide for my clients are done through Freestar. You can apply directly to Freestar but I doubt you will meet the minimum traffic requirement: 2 million views per month.
